Inclusion Criteria
- Healthy subjects, at least 18 years old
- Audiometric tone threshold >=20 dB and <=60 dB for both ears on the octave frequencies 500, 1000, 2000, and 4000 Hz
- Subjects have signed informed consent in accordance with the Dutch legal regulation (Wet Medisch Wetenschappelijk Onderzoek met Mensen).
- No contradictions for fMRI according to the MRI-checklist
Exclusion Criteria
- Presence of any major medical, neurological or psychiatric diagnoses now or in the past.
- Pregnancy
- Claustrophobia
- Epilepsy
